main tapant sur un clavier

Formation AngularJS Développement d’applications web

AngularJS Développement d’applications web

La formation « AngularJS  » vous permettra de développer vos applications Web en AngularJS. Le programme est donné à titre indicatif et sera adapté à vos besoins et votre niveau après audit. N’hésitez pas à nous contacter pour toute demande spécifique.

Logo Angular JS

En résumé

  • distantiel Distanciel
  • présentiel Présentiel
  • Pré-requis

    Avoir des connaissances du langage de programmation JavaScript ainsi que des connaissances des technologies Web.

  • Public concerné

    Développeur web, architectes, chefs de projets techniques

  • Durée de la formation

    La durée de la formation varie en fonction du niveau de base de l’apprenant et des objectifs d’utilisation formulés.

  • Lieux

    Formation intra-entreprise au sein de votre établissement ou dans nos locaux de LA ROCHELLE (Charente-Maritime), NIORT (Deux-Sèvres) ou POITIERS (Vienne)

  • Téléchargement

    Télécharger le programme de formation au format PDF

Contenu de la formation

Introduction
  • Rappel Javascript
  • L’architecture orientée REST
Présentation D’AngularJS
  • Historique
  • Philosophie
  • Positionnement : JQuery,…
  • Principes généraux
  • Expressions, binding, filtres
Binding
  • Introduction
  • Bonnes pratiques
Les modules
  • Notion de modules
  • Les propriétés
Contrôleurs et scopes
  • Création et utilisations des contrôleurs
  • Notions de $scope et hiérarchie
  • Propagation des évènements de binding
Navigation dans l’application
  • Routage
  • Template
  • Service $location
  • Gestion des historiques de navigation et accès au paramètre URL
Gestion des formulaires
  • Valider les champs de saisie
  • Traitement des formulaires
Interagir avec le serveur
  • Requête Ajax avec le service $http
  • Traitement générique des requetes avec les intercepteurs
  • Les méthodes : services, Factory, Provider, Value
  • Le service $resource
  • Intégration avec Node.js
Les directives en détail
  • Eléments, attributs et classes
  • Directives prédéfinies
  • Directives Custom
  • Scope et cycle de vie
  • Intégration du corps HTML
Intégration de tests automatisés
  • Approche des techniques Jasmine, KarmaJS
  • End to End testing ; interface utilisateur
Bonnes pratiques et outils
  • Optimisation du développement
  • Internationalisation

Les + de Neuro Active

  • Formations sur mesure
  • Formateurs experts
  • Certifié Qualiopi
  • Formation finançable par votre OPCO

Un renseignement, une question ?

Contactez-nous